We translate three-dimensional magnetohydrodynamic equations describing the bounded plasma into a one-dimensional case and obtain an equivalent damping force that resulted from both the bounded geometry and the viscosity of the plasma by averaging all the physical quantities on the cross section, which is … WebJan 5, 2024 · A subclass thereof on which a satisfactory theory of local Hardy spaces can be developed is that of manifolds N with bounded geometry. By this, we mean that N is a complete connected noncompact Riemannian manifolds with Ricci curvature bounded from below and positive injectivity radius.

WebThe concepts of bounded geometry, asymptotic dimension, and Guoliang Yu’s Property A are investigated in the setting of coarse spaces. In particular, we show that bounded geometry is a coarse invariant, and we give a proof that nite asymptotic dimension implies Property A in this general setting.
